Why is personal injury frowned upon?

Bc it’s very easy to become a grimy and greedy attorney in a practice area where you have a financial interest in a specific outcome of a case/claim. There’s no ceiling to how much money you can make, as long as you’re able to replace every client whose case finishes with more clients. The insurance companies have also done a fantastic job of painting PI attorneys as being “ambulance chasers” when in reality, if the insurance companies just paid out fair value on the claims that people filed, most PI attorneys wouldn’t even be in business anymore.


The good PI attorneys are actually some of the best attorneys you can come across because they not only are knowledgeable when it comes to the laws, but they’re also very knowledgeable when it comes to the medicine and what kind of treatment makes sense for their clients; they also tend to be great businessmen/women bc that’s why PI is. The most successful ones are also some of the best trial attorneys around, which is where the money is.

I respect that, but I think if you want to be good at PI, the work is sophisticated. Novel theories of law, a good eye for medicine, and knowledge of medical conditions in addition to the trial experience. Getting around damage caps or making what seems like a simple car accident into a products liability case is imo just as sophisticated as big law. See the motion practice in this case for example:

The case overload is a real issue, and I think most PI lawyers underwork their cases because of it. But I disagree with what I perceive to be a perception that PI lawyers are less intelligent or skilled.
